1.
a pesticide in suspension or solution; intended for spraying
2.
a dispenser that turns a liquid (such as perfume) into a fine mist
3.
a quantity of small objects flying through the air
a spray of bullets
4.
flower arrangement consisting of a single branch or shoot bearing flowers and foliage
5.
water in small drops in the atmosphere; blown from waves or thrown up by a waterfall
6.
a jet of vapor
'spray' - used as a verb
7.
be discharged in sprays of liquid
Water sprayed all over the floor
8.
scatter in a mass or jet of droplets
spray water on someone
spray paint on the wall
9.
cover by spraying with a liquid
spray the wall with paint
